Is Pace Restaurant Style Garden Pepper Salsa Dairy Free?
Ingredients
Ingredients: Diced Tomatoes In Tomato Juice, Crushed Tomatoes (Water, Crushed Tomato Concentrate), Jalapeno Peppers, Water, Onions, Yellow Peppers, Red Peppers, Garlic, Dehydrated Onions, Salt, Distilled Vinegar, Cilantro, Lime Juice Concentrate, Natural Flavoring, Soy Lecithin
What is a Dairy Free diet?
A dairy-free diet eliminates all foods made from or containing milk and milk-derived ingredients, such as butter, cheese, yogurt, and cream. It's essential for people with lactose intolerance, milk allergies, or those who prefer plant-based alternatives. Common dairy substitutes include almond, soy, oat, and coconut-based milks and cheeses. While dairy is a major source of calcium and vitamin D, these nutrients can be replaced through fortified foods or supplements. Many people find going dairy-free helps reduce digestive issues, acne, or inflammation, but balance and proper nutrient intake remain key for long-term health.
